The library is the heart of the school’s learning community and focus for learning resources within the school a place where all students of all abilities feel comfortable. It is constantly evolving and developing to take account of both the changing curricular needs and outside pressures. The librarian is the expert used by the school community for inquiry and research. Librarians support critical literacy, information literacy, technology literacy and multimodal development as part of their work. The librarian will be expected to consult the teaching staff, usually through the Curriculum Leaders on their needs, and the continuing relevance of the stocks already held. S/he will also advise the teaching staff of the resources available on a temporary basis from elsewhere, providing assistance, where appropriate, on particular projects.
